Output 68bd5216d7e11199e161dd6e70038629cd3a349b1c1604f54fc40ee7a1f131ad:2

value
38520975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 267b5e72031f3cf8d43445ae3b487546ff7b475c OP_EQUAL
address
MBQdhYTAv2aH2ZPGb3YpTvwn5tZcWp7mzF
transaction
68bd5216d7e11199e161dd6e70038629cd3a349b1c1604f54fc40ee7a1f131ad
spent
true